Strona główna Marketing

Tutaj jesteś

Dostępność w aplikacjach mobilnych – praktyczne wskazówki

Marketing
Dostępność w aplikacjach mobilnych

Tworzenie aplikacji mobilnych dostępnych dla wszystkich użytkowników, w tym osób z niepełnosprawnościami, stało się jednym z kluczowych elementów współczesnego projektowania UX/UI. Z powodu zróżnicowanych potrzeb użytkowników smartfonów i tabletów, wdrażanie rozwiązań wspierających dostępność nie tylko podnosi jakość aplikacji, ale również wpływa na jej odbiór i zasięg. Przemyślane podejście do dostępności może zagwarantować sukces nie tylko społeczny, ale i biznesowy.

W artykule przedstawiono najważniejsze informacje dotyczące wdrażania dostępnych funkcji w aplikacjach mobilnych, zasady, narzędzia, techniki testowania oraz źródło wsparcia dla firm poszukujących doświadczonych partnerów technologicznych w tym zakresie.

Co to jest dostępność w aplikacjach mobilnych?

Dostępność aplikacji mobilnych (z ang. mobile accessibility) odnosi się do projektowania i tworzenia produktów cyfrowych w taki sposób, aby mogły z nich korzystać również osoby z różnego rodzaju ograniczeniami – wzrokowymi, słuchowymi, motorycznymi czy kognitywnymi. W praktyce oznacza to takie dostosowanie interfejsu, by był on zrozumiały, intuicyjny i możliwy do obsługi niezależnie od ograniczeń użytkownika.

Organizacja W3C w ramach standardu WCAG (Web Content Accessibility Guidelines) przedstawia zestaw kryteriów i zaleceń, które powinny zostać spełnione, aby aplikacje były zgodne z wymaganiami dostępności. Dostosowanie do tych wytycznych nie jest tylko obowiązkiem w wielu krajach (ze względu na prawo), ale również best practice w projektowaniu nowoczesnych rozwiązań mobilnych.

Kluczowe zasady projektowania dostępnych aplikacji

Projektowanie dostępnych aplikacji wymaga uwzględnienia wielu aspektów interakcji z użytkownikiem. Przede wszystkim ważne jest zachowanie czytelnego kontrastu tekstu względem tła, możliwość powiększania treści bez utraty informacji oraz logiczne poruszanie się po interfejsie za pomocą alternatywnych metod nawigacji, takich jak gesty czy wsparcie dla czytnika ekranu.

Kolejnym istotnym aspektem jest zapewnienie obsługi aplikacji bez użycia wzroku. Osoby niewidome korzystają z funkcji takich jak VoiceOver (iOS) czy TalkBack (Android), dlatego etykiety przycisków, opisy elementów graficznych (alt text) oraz właściwa hierarchia nagłówków mają ogromne znaczenie. Wszystkie te elementy powinny być testowane podczas procesu projektowania i wdrażania.

Firmy, które planują tworzenie kompleksowych i dostępnych aplikacji mobilnych, mogą skorzystać z doświadczenia profesjonalnych zespołów developerskich. Jedną z takich firm jest itCraft, która jako software house oferujący aplikacje mobilne zapewnia wsparcie zarówno w zakresie technologii, jak i zgodności z wymaganiami dostępności. Ich doświadczenie jest szczególnie cenne dla przedsiębiorstw, które dopiero zaczynają swoją drogę z projektowaniem dostępnych produktów cyfrowych.

Najlepsze praktyki wdrażania funkcji dostępności

Implementacja funkcji dostępności powinna być częścią całego cyklu życia aplikacji – od fazy planowania, przez projekt graficzny, aż po wdrażanie i testy. Jedną z najskuteczniejszych praktyk jest tzw. „design with accessibility in mind”, czyli projektowanie z myślą o dostępności już na etapie koncepcji i prototypowania. Dzięki takiemu podejściu można uniknąć kosztownych i czasochłonnych zmian na późniejszym etapie.

Wdrażając dostępność, warto skupić się na kluczowych aspektach, takich jak:

  • Teksty alternatywne do wszystkich istotnych grafik

  • Obsługa aplikacji za pomocą gestów i głosu

  • Wielkość i czytelność czcionki oraz kontrast

  • Personalizacja interfejsu zgodnie z potrzebami użytkownika

  • Przystosowanie formularzy do obsługi z użyciem technologii wspierających

Praktyki te znacznie zwiększają funkcjonalność aplikacji i umożliwiają jej użycie przez znacznie szersze grono użytkowników. Co ważne, inwestycja w dostępność często przekłada się na wyższy poziom satysfakcji klienta i wzmocnienie wizerunku marki.

Narzędzia i technologie wspierające dostępność mobilną

W procesie tworzenia aplikacji mobilnych ogromną rolę odgrywają narzędzia deweloperskie wspierające analizę i poprawę dostępności. Na rynku dostępne są rozwiązania zarówno od Apple, jak i Google, które automatycznie wykrywają potencjalne błędy i niedopatrzenia w zakresie dostępności. Accessibility Scanner, Xcode Accessibility Inspector czy Android Accessibility Test Framework to tylko niektóre z nich.

Współczesne frameworki, takie jak Flutter czy React Native, również oferują wsparcie dla komponentów dostępnych. Umiejętnie korzystając z ich zasobów, można tworzyć rozwiązania mobilne zgodne z najwyższymi standardami UX. Integracja narzędzi analitycznych pozwala natomiast mierzyć zachowania użytkowników, w tym tych z ograniczeniami, oraz dostosowywać aplikację w czasie rzeczywistym.

Testowanie dostępności – jak sprawdzić aplikację pod kątem użytkowników z niepełnosprawnościami?

Testowanie to kluczowy etap w cyklu życia dostępnej aplikacji mobilnej. Proces ten powinien obejmować zarówno automatyczne testy za pomocą narzędzi programistycznych, jak i testy manualne prowadzone przez osoby z doświadczeniem w pracy z technologiami wspierającymi. Dzięki temu możliwa jest ocena realnych barier i problemów napotykanych przez użytkowników.

Bardzo cennym rozwiązaniem jest tzw. testowanie partycypacyjne, w którym udział biorą osoby z niepełnosprawnościami. Tylko bezpośredni kontakt z użytkownikiem pozwala ocenić, czy aplikacja rzeczywiście spełnia wymogi dostępności. Ważne jest również dokumentowanie i monitorowanie zgłaszanych uwag, co umożliwia ciągłą poprawę jakości aplikacji i dopasowywanie jej do zmieniających się potrzeb.

Zapewnienie dostępności to obowiązek, ale i szansa – dla użytkowników, którym daje możliwość pełnego korzystania z funkcji cyfrowych, oraz dla firm, które zyskują lojalnych klientów i wzmacniają swój wizerunek jako podmiot społecznie odpowiedzialny. Warto więc inwestować w rozwój rozwiązań, które są otwarte dla wszystkich.

Artykuł sponsorowany

Redakcja yourcareer.pl

Jako redakcja yourcareer.pl z pasją dzielimy się wiedzą o pracy, biznesie, finansach i marketingu. Naszą misją jest upraszczanie złożonych tematów i inspirowanie czytelników do rozwoju zawodowego. Wierzymy, że każdy może świadomie kształtować swoją karierę!

Może Cię również zainteresować

Potrzebujesz więcej informacji?